Course Content

• German Food Production Processes & Technologies
• Quality Management in German Food Industry (HACCP, IFS, BRC)
• German Food Law & Regulations (Lebensmittelrecht)
• Marketing & Sales Strategies for German Food Products
• Supply Chain Management in the German Food Sector
• Exporting German Food Products: International Trade & Logistics
• Sustainable Practices in German Food Production (Nachhaltigkeit)
• German Culinary Traditions & Gastronomy (for specific career paths)
